Coach from Terre Haute to Chicago: Journey Information

There are 5 intercity coaches per day from Terre Haute to Chicago. Traveling by coach from Terre Haute to Chicago usually takes around 8 hours and 5 minutes, but the fastest Greyhound coach can make the trip in 5 hours and 50 minutes.

Distance167 mi (269 km)
Shortest duration5h 50m
Cheapest priceUS$25.47
Most frequent serviceGreyhound
Coach lines1

How much is a coach ticket from Terre Haute to Chicago?

Bus tickets for a trip from Terre Haute to Chicago cost US$40.06 on average. Tickets cheaper than US$40.06 are an excellent bargain. If you book your trip ahead of time using Wanderu, you can easily find bus tickets at or below this price.

What coach companies travel from Terre Haute to Chicago?

There is one intercity bus company available to search and book on Wanderu that operates from Terre Haute to Chicago. Greyhound connects the two cities by bus, it offers multiple scheduled buses per day for you to choose from.

Frequently asked questions about traveling by coach from Terre Haute to Chicago

The coach takes an average of 8 hours and 5 minutes to cover the 167 miles from Terre Haute to Chicago. However, the fastest coach only takes 5 hours and 50 minutes. It’s definitely on the longer side, so plan to get comfortable for a long road trip. Keep in mind that your actual coach may arrive earlier or later than scheduled, depending on whether there is more or less traffic than usual.

"With many people traveling in the middle of the week, Wednesday is the busiest day of the week for coach travel. If you are planning to travel on a Wednesday, you should make sure to book tickets well in advance as they may sell out.

On the other hand, Tuesday is typically the least busy day for coach travel on this route. If you’re looking for a little extra space, a Tuesday ticket is the way to go."

The first coach leaves at 11:00 and the last coach leaves at 18:00. To see the times for all coaches from Terre Haute to Chicago, enter your specific travel dates in the search bar.

There are 5 scheduled coaches that travel from Terre Haute to Chicago every day, so you have a decent number of options to choose from. Unfortunately, none of them are direct connections, so no matter which coach you take, you will have to transfer coaches at least once during your journey.

City Information

Chicago

Known for its innovative architecture, cultural contributions to jazz and house music, and of course that irresistible deep-dish pizza, the many sights and experiences in Chicago make it one of the best urban vacation destinations for millennials and a top destination in Illinois.

You can't beat the views of the city and Lake Michigan from the SkyDeck in the Willis Tower; at over 1,300 feet, this is the highest observation deck in the U.S. Snap that classic selfie with the Bean in Millennium Park, then wander the many museums in nearby Grant Park. Navy Pier is a popular tourist hotspot for its parks, restaurants, and attractions right on Lake Michigan, and baseball fans will find paradise in Wrigleyville, home to the Chicago Cubs' Wrigley Field and sports bars galore.

Chicago's enormous parks offer plentiful opportunities for outdoor activities in gorgeous urban settings. Many companies offer kayak rentals or boat tours on the Chicago River, with special tours running on Saint Patrick's Day, when the entire river is dyed green. When you’re ready to buy some souvenirs from your epic trip, hit the big brand stores on the Magnificent Mile, or shop local in neighborhoods like Andersonville and Wicker Park. And don't miss the chance to laugh until you cry at The Second City comedy theater, famous for launching the careers of comedians like Tina Fey and Stephen Colbert.

Chicago is one of the biggest transportation hubs in the Midwest, and provides easy access to nearby destinations ideal for day trips, as well as international travel from two airports. Thanks to plenty of bus and train stations throughout the city, getting to the Windy City is a breeze.
